FLORES, Carlos  y  ACUTO, Félix A. Pueblos originarios y arqueología argentina: Construyendo un diálogo intercultural y reconstruyendo la arqueología. Intersecciones antropol. [online]. 2015, vol.16, n.1, pp.179-194. ISSN 1850-373X.

This paper is the product of an intercultural dialogue between an archaeological research team studying the indigenous past of the Calchaquí Valley (Salta, Argentina) and representatives of Argentine Indigenous people. The paper combines the critical perspective and claims of Indigenous peoples concerning archaeological practice with a reflexive academic perspective. Together these perspectives seek to go beyond critique to put forward a specific praxis, understood as theoretically informed political action. By establishing a counterpoint between the academic voice and the indigenous voice, this article proposes the following: the development of collaborative and dialogue-based work; a different way of producing knowledge about the past; and an archaeological praxis oriented towards providing tools to strengthen the claims and rights of Indigenous peoples, their identity building processes, and their heritage demands.

Palabras clave : Indigenous peoples; Archaeology; Dialogue; Praxis.
